Most popular go repositories and open source projects

Go is a programming language built to resemble a simplified version of the C programming language. It compiles at the machine level. Go was created at Google in 2007 by Robert Griesemer, Rob Pike, and Ken Thompson.

awesome-go

A curated list of awesome Go frameworks, libraries and software

12130   138969   138969  

ollama

Get up and running with Llama 3.3, DeepSeek-R1, Phi-4, Gemma 2, and ot...

10564   129425   129425  

go

The Go programming language

17904   126059   126059  

kubernetes

Production-Grade Container Scheduling and Management

40303   113323   113323  

frp

A fast reverse proxy to help you expose a local server behind a NAT or...

13743   90823   90823  

gin

Gin is a HTTP web framework written in Go (Golang). It features a Mart...

8121   80501   80501  

hugo

The world’s fastest framework for building websites.

7693   78287   78287  

moby

The Moby Project - a collaborative project for the container ecosystem...

18705   69245   69245  

fzf

:cherry_blossom: A command-line fuzzy finder

2466   68265   68265  

syncthing

Open Source Continuous File Synchronization

4409   67881   67881  

grafana

The open and composable observability and data visualization platform....

12415   66661   66661  

caddy

Fast and extensible multi-platform HTTP/1-2-3 web server with automati...

4189   61899   61899  

leetcode-master

《代码随想录》LeetCode 刷题攻略:200道经典题目刷题顺序,共60w字的详细...

11850   54357   54357  

traefik

The Cloud Native Application Proxy

5245   53413   53413  

project-layout

Standard Go Project Layout

5257   51173   51173  

minio

MinIO is a high-performance, S3 compatible object store, open sourced...

5683   50400   50400  

rclone

"rsync for cloud storage" - Google Drive, S3, Dropbox, Backblaze B2, O...

4362   49042   49042  

etcd

Distributed reliable key-value store for the most critical data of a d...

9885   48495   48495  

go-ethereum

Go implementation of the Ethereum protocol

20605   48451   48451  

gitea

Git with a cup of tea! Painless self-hosted all-in-one software develo...

5693   47474   47474  

gogs

Gogs is a painless self-hosted Git service

4880   45569   45569  

nvm-windows

A node.js version management utility for Windows. Ironically written i...

3451   39675   39675  

cobra

A Commander for modern Go CLI interactions

2899   39534   39534  

tidb

TiDB - the open-source, cloud-native, distributed SQL database designe...

5900   37983   37983  

gorm

The fantastic ORM library for Golang, aims to be developer friendly

3985   37710   37710  

memos

An open-source, lightweight note-taking solution. The pain-less way to...

2686   37345   37345  

fiber

⚡️ Express inspired web framework written in Go

1737   35411   35411  

compose

Define and run multi-container applications with Docker

5319   34804   34804  

the-way-to-go_ZH_CN

《The Way to Go》中文译本,中文正式名《Go 入门指南》

8613   34745   34745  

LeetCode-Go

✅ Solutions to LeetCode by Go, 100% test coverage, runtime beats 100%...

5764   33401   33401  

harness

Harness Open Source is an end-to-end developer platform with Source Co...

2829   32489   32489  

beego

beego is an open-source, high-performance web framework for the Go pro...

5627   31866   31866  

vault

A tool for secrets management, encryption as a service, and privileged...

4280   31832   31832  

mattermost

Mattermost is an open source platform for secure collaboration across...

7579   31752   31752  

nps

一款轻量级、高性能、功能强大的内网穿透代理服务器。支持tcp、udp、socks5...

5683   31300   31300  

echo

High performance, minimalist Go web framework

2259   30637   30637  

cockroach

CockroachDB — the cloud native, distributed SQL database designed for...

3860   30547   30547  

minikube

Run Kubernetes locally

4938   29966   29966  

go-zero

A cloud-native Go microservices framework with cli tool for productivi...

4036   29964   29964  

bubbletea

A powerful little TUI framework 🏗

855   29729   29729  

influxdb

Scalable datastore for metrics, events, and real-time analytics

3588   29563   29563  

lux

👾 Fast and simple video download library and CLI tool written in Go

3078   28736   28736  

k9s

🐶 Kubernetes CLI To Manage Your Clusters In Style!

1797   28667   28667  

restic

Fast, secure, efficient backup program

1584   27734   27734  

wails

Create beautiful applications using Go

1300   27003   27003  

kit

A standard library for microservices.

2451   26831   26831  

k6

A modern load testing tool, using Go and JavaScript - https://k6.io

1304   26820   26820  

kitty

Cross-platform, fast, feature-rich, GPU based terminal

1044   26413   26413  

go-patterns

Curated list of Go design patterns, recipes and idioms

2243   25955   25955  

fyne

Cross platform GUI toolkit in Go inspired by Material Design

1422   25836   25836